Jet Transporting Pete Hegseth Forced to Touch Down in UK Because of Fracture in Windshield

A jet transporting the US defense secretary was compelled to make an unscheduled landing in the UK on Wednesday due to a fissure was discovered in the jet's front window, as stated by an official statement which confirmed that Hegseth was safe.

"The aircraft touched down following standard procedures and all passengers, including Secretary Hegseth, is safe," a spokesperson said in a online announcement.

The secretary was coming back from a brief trip to the Belgian capital when the incident occurred.

This occurrence isn't the initial instance that a US military aircraft transporting a senior official has encountered technical problems.

In a previous incident this year, a US Air Force plane ferrying the US Secretary of State to Munich was required to turn back to the US capital after encountering a mechanical fault.
